Home Services in Oak Forest, IL
Home Services • Air Conditioning • Plumbers and Heating Technicians
15426 Tudor Rd.,
Oak Forest ,
IL
60452
UNITED STATES
Worldwide > United States > Oak Forest, IL > Air Conditioning